Description

5-Fluoro-6-Methylnicotinaldehyde is a versatile and high-value fluorinated pyridine derivative, serving as a critical building block in advanced organic synthesis. Its unique structure, featuring both aldehyde and fluorine functionalities, makes it an indispensable intermediate for constructing complex molecules with tailored properties. This compound is primarily sought after by research institutions and pharmaceutical companies engaged in the development of novel active pharmaceutical ingredients (APIs), agrochemicals, and functional materials.

Application

  • Pharmaceutical Intermediate: A key precursor in the synthesis of potential drug candidates, particularly in medicinal chemistry programs targeting kinase inhibitors and other small-molecule therapeutics.
  • Agrochemical Research: Used in the development of new herbicides, fungicides, and insecticides, where the fluorine atom can enhance biological activity and metabolic stability.
  • Ligand and Catalyst Synthesis: Employed for constructing sophisticated ligands for metal catalysis and organocatalysts used in asymmetric synthesis.
  • Material Science: Serves as a monomer or functionalization agent in the creation of specialty polymers and advanced organic electronic materials.
  • Chemical Biology: Utilized as a probe or labeling reagent due to its reactive aldehyde group, which can form stable conjugates.

Basic Information

Product Name 5-Fluoro-6-Methylnicotinaldehyde
CAS No. 917835-70-2
Molecular Formula C8H6FNO
Molecular Weight 151.14 g/mol
Synonyms 5-Fluoro-6-methyl-3-pyridinecarboxaldehyde; 3-Pyridinecarboxaldehyde, 5-fluoro-6-methyl-; 5-Fluoro-6-methylnicotinaldehyde; 5-Fluoro-6-methylpyridine-3-carbaldehyde; 6-Methyl-5-fluoronicotinaldehyde; 5-Fluoro-6-methyl-3-formylpyridine; 5-Fluoro-6-methyl-3-pyridylcarboxaldehyde

Storage

Preserve in a tightly closed container, protected from light. Store in a cool, dry, and well-ventilated place at room temperature (15-25°C). Due to its sensitivity to oxidation, it is recommended to store under an inert atmosphere (e.g., nitrogen or argon) for long-term preservation. Keep away from heat, sparks, and open flame.
